About 58 Ash Grove
58 Ash Grove is a two-bedroom mid-terrace house in Wavertree, Liverpool, Liverpool (L15 1ET). It has a recorded floor area of 78 m² (around 840 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(April 2015) shows a C (score 69), just inside the C band. When first surveyed in December 2008 the rating was E, the property has climbed 2 bands since.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Very Poor to Poor, roof efficiency went from Very Poor to Very Good and window efficiency went from Very Poor to Average.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 90). The latest certificate is from April 2015,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
Across 2009–2015, sale prices on this property compounded at 1.8%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£128,000 sits 54.2% above the 2015 sale of £83,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£99/sq ft) was about 40.2%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Last changed hands 11 years ago, in July 2015.
